Application crash via oversized command-line input
Published Jan 30, 2026 · Updated Jan 30, 2026
Denial of service in WinFrigate Frigate 2.02 allows local users to crash the application through oversized command-line input. The command-line field accepts an 8,000-character repeated payload without enforcing an effective input limit, and processing it terminates Frigate. Exploitation requires local access and active interaction with the graphical interface; the documented consequence is an application crash.
